What is the factored form of n^2-25?

Mathematics
2 answers:
Makovka662 [10]2 years ago
8 0

Answer:

(n+5)(n-5)

Step-by-step explanation:

Apply Difference of Two Squares Formula: x^2-y^2=\left(x+y\right)\left(x-y\right)

\implies n^2-25=(n+5)(n-5)

A sample of a radioactive substance decayed 11% over the course of 3 weeks. How many grams were in the sample originally if 30.2
liq [111]

Answer:

34 grams

Step-by-step explanation:

If the remaining sample has 30.26 grams of radioactive substance, and 11% of it decayed, that means that 30.26 grams is 89% of the original. Let the original be x.

30.26=0.89x

Multiply both by one hundred

3026=89x

Divide both by 89

34=x

x=original, so the original was 34 grams.
